The distance from Hosea Kutako International Airport (WDH) to Athens Eleftherios Venizelos International Airport (ATH) is 4196 miles or 6752 kilometers or 3644 nautical miles.

How long does it take to travel from Windhoek ( Namibia ) to Athens ( Greece )?

A one-way nonstop (direct) flight between Windhoek and Athens takes around 9 hours 38 minutes.
Estimated flight time from Hosea Kutako International Airport, Windhoek, Namibia to Athens Eleftherios Venizelos International Airport, Athens, Greece is 9 hours 38 minutes under avarage conditions. Your actual flying time may vary depending on wind direction/speed or weather conditions. This calculation does not include the departure and landing times of the aircraft. In addition, it does not cover the person identity check, ticket check-in and baggage collection times at the airport.
